在網頁設計中,鼠標滑動效果往往能夠增強用戶的交互體驗,讓網頁變得更加生動。而使用CSS實現鼠標滑動效果,則是一種簡單又易于操作的方式。下面就來介紹一下如何使用CSS來實現鼠標滑動。
/* 首先,我們需要在CSS中設置網頁的容器 */ .container{ width: 100%; height: 100%; overflow: hidden; /* 隱藏超出容器范圍的部分 */ } /* 接下來,定義一個滑動元素 */ .scroll { height: 100%; /* 內容高度需要與容器的高度相同 */ width: 100%; position: relative; /* 設置定位相對于容器 */ top: 0; /* 初始位置在容器最上方 */ transition: top 0.5s ease-in-out; /* 定義動畫效果 */ } /* 當鼠標滑動時,實現動畫效果 */ .container:hover .scroll{ top: -100%; /* 滑動位移的距離,這里設置為滑動一倍的容器高度*/ }
通過以上代碼,我們就可以在網頁中實現鼠標滑動效果了。在頁面中放置一個容器和一個滑動元素,將滑動元素和容器進行關聯,當鼠標懸浮在容器上時,滑動元素就會實現動畫效果,滑動到容器頂部,實現鼠標滑動效果。
總的來說,CSS的鼠標滑動效果實現簡單,代碼清晰易讀,能夠創造出不錯的用戶交互體驗,是一種值得推薦的網頁設計方式。
上一篇css實現鼠標懸停縮放
下一篇css實現首行縮進2字符